Ingredients

24 ounces tilapia fillets (4–6 ounces each)
1 tablespoon avocado oil
2 teaspoons paprika
½ teaspoon coarse kosher salt
½ teaspoon black pepper
½ teaspoon garlic powder
½ teaspoon onion powder
1 lemon, cut into quarters
1 tablespoon finely chopped parsley

Directions

  1. Preheat air fryer to 400°F (200°C) for 5 minutes.

  2. Brush both sides of tilapia fillets with avocado oil. Lightly coat the bottom of the air fryer basket with any remaining oil.

  3. Season both sides of fillets with paprika, salt, black pepper, garlic powder, and onion powder.

  4. Place seasoned fillets in a single layer in the air fryer basket.

  5. Cook for 7–10 minutes, until the fish is flaky and easily falls apart.

  6. Top with fresh lemon wedges and sprinkle with chopped parsley before serving.

Variations

  • Swap tilapia for cod, haddock, or mahi-mahi.

  • Add cayenne pepper or chili powder for a spicy kick.

  • Use Old Bay seasoning for a classic seafood flavor.

  • Serve with a garlic butter drizzle for extra richness.

  • Replace avocado oil with olive oil if preferred.

Storage/Reheating

Store leftover tilapia in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. To reheat, warm gently in the air fryer at 350°F (175°C) for 3–4 minutes, or in the oven until heated through. Avoid microwaving for too long to keep the fish from drying out.

FAQs

Can I cook frozen tilapia in the air fryer?

Yes, but increase the cooking time by 2–4 minutes and check for doneness.

Is tilapia a strong-tasting fish?

No, tilapia has a mild flavor, making it great for those who aren’t big fans of “fishy” seafood.

Can I use this recipe for other white fish?

Absolutely—any mild, firm white fish works well.

Do I need to flip the tilapia while cooking?

Not necessarily, but flipping halfway can ensure more even browning.

Can I bake this instead of air frying?

Yes, bake at 400°F (200°C) for 12–15 minutes, depending on thickness.

What sides go well with air fryer tilapia?

Steamed vegetables, rice, quinoa, salads, or roasted potatoes are all great options.

How do I know when tilapia is done?

It should flake easily with a fork and reach an internal temperature of 145°F (63°C).

Can I make this without oil?

Yes, but the oil helps the seasoning stick and adds moisture to the fish.

Is this recipe gluten-free?

Yes, all the ingredients are naturally gluten-free.

Can I double the recipe?

Yes, but cook in batches to avoid overcrowding the air fryer basket.
